概括
失眠患者的视觉注意力受损,增加了驾驶事故的风险. 这项研究使用多重对象跟踪任务来确认失眠中的注意力缺陷,提供对认知机制的见解.
科学领域:
- 认知神经科学 认知神经科学
- 睡眠医学 睡眠医学
背景情况:
- 失眠是一种普遍的睡眠障碍,与认知障碍有关.
- 研究表明,失眠,视力注意力受损和驾驶事故风险增加之间存在联系.
研究的目的:
- 客观地评估失眠患者的视觉注意力跟踪缺陷.
- 使用多重对象跟踪任务,比较失眠患者与健康对照者的跟踪性能.
主要方法:
- 使用多个对象跟踪 (MOT) 任务来评估视觉注意力.
- 操纵目标-干扰器相似性和颜色复杂性作为独立变量.
- 在30名失眠参与者和30名健康对照者之间比较了跟踪准确度.
主要成果:
- 与健康对照组相比,失眠组的跟踪性能明显较差.
- 目标干扰器相似性和颜色复杂性对表现的影响在两组中都是一致的.
- 失眠患者在整体注意力方面表现出缺陷,但仍有能力区分目标和分心因素.
结论:
- 失眠的个体经历了注意力能力的减弱.
- 这些发现表明,失眠的注意力缺陷与驾驶能力受损之间存在潜在的联系.
- MOT任务提供了一种新的方法来评估失眠中的注意力缺陷,并了解相关的认知机制.

Insufficient sleep refers to not getting the recommended amount of sleep for optimal functioning, even if it's just slightly less than needed. Sleep insufficiency may occur due to lifestyle choices, such as staying up late for social events or work, resulting in routinely getting less sleep than required. For example, consistently sleeping 6 hours when the body needs 7-9 hours can lead to cumulative effects on health and well-being.

Insomnia is a prevalent sleep disorder characterized by difficulty falling asleep, frequent awakenings during the night, and waking up too early without being able to return to sleep. People with insomnia often experience these disruptions at least three nights a week for at least one month. Chronic insomnia, which lasts for at least three months, can lead to increased anxiety, which in turn can worsen sleep difficulties, creating a cycle of sleeplessness and stress.
